  • Building a BitClout Social Network Visualization App With Memgraph and D3.js
    BitClout is a new decentralized social network that lets you speculate on (the worth of) people and posts with real money. It's built from the ground up as its own custom blockchain. Its architecture is similar to Bitcoin's, except that it supports complex social network models like posts, profiles, follows, speculation features, and much more at a significantly higher throughput and scale.
